Richard LeRoy Marsh
Born: July 22nd, 1935
Died: July 1st, 2009
Obituary
Richard LeRoy Marsh, 73, of Burlington, died at 12:35 p.m. Wednesday, July 1, 2009, at his home. Born July 22, 1935, in Fort Madison, he was the son of Ernest and Katherine Anderson Marsh, Sr. On October 14, 1962, he married Mable I. Green in Cedar Rapids. Mr. Marsh worked 40 years as a shipping clerk at Klein Manufacturing, worked in maintenance for the Burlington School System, and operated a grass cutting service and R. L. Cleaning Service. He was a member of Second Baptist Church in Fort Madison. He enjoyed taking pictures, working on his computer, hunting, and watching TV westerns. Survivors include his wife; one son, Richard Marsh of Kansas City, MO; one daughter, Nita Snider of Chicago; two grandchildren; two brothers, Ernest Marsh of Fort Madison, and Eddie Marsh of Burlington; one sister, Elizabeth Dixon of Fort Madison; n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his parents, three sisters, two brothers, and one foster brother. The family will receive friends from 6 to 8 p.m. Sunday at Prugh's Chapel in Burlington. The funeral for Mr. Marsh will be at 10:30 a.m. Monday at Trinity Lutheran Church in Burlington, with the Rev. Harold Davis, Jr. officiating. Burial will be in Aspen Grove Cemetery in Burlington. A memorial has been established for Second Baptist Church in Fort Madison.
